  I soared back home, finally beginning to adjust to the feeling of cutting through the air effortlessly. Down, I think, as my house came into view. I landed in my back garden.

  I rushed into the house. "Mum, guess what ?" I said breathelessly as she walked towards me. 

  "Cindy, why are you -"

  Mum stopped talking. Her eyes turned as wide as saucers. She slowly walked towards me. "They're beautiful, Cindy. I'm so proud of you," She said softly. 

  "What's beautiful ?" I asked. Mum was staring at something behind me. 

  "Your wings," Mum told me. 

  "What're you talking about ? I mean, I know I can fly, but I don't have wings," I rambled.

  "You do."

  I craned my neck to look over my shoulder and gasped. A pair of wings were attached to my back. Not just any pair of wings. A beautiful one.

  The wings were outlined with emerald-coloured studs inlaid to form an intricate pattern. The tips of the wings were a light, soft green. It glittered in the kitchen light. The light green grew darker towards the middle of the wings, where it eventually became a dark, rich emerald, even darker than the studs. 

  I looked up at Mum, my mouth agape. Her eyes glistened with happy tears as she pulled me into a hug, careful so as not to touch my wings. As I hugged Mum, I noticed Nathan standing at the kitchen, staring at my wings. He didn't do anything, he just stared at the wings with a look filled with awe and admiration. His eyes travelled to me, and I clung to Mum harder for some reason. 

  Nathan's eyes looked sad and confused at the same time. He gave me a searching look, and I looked down. I would have to talk to him sooner or later, I couldn't put this off any longer.
